Why do photosynthesis and respiration work together?
It is very interesting how photosynthesis and cellular respiration help each other. During photosynthesis, the plant needs carbon dioxide and water-- both of which are released into the air during respiration. And during respiration, the plant needs oxygen and glucose, which are both produced through photosynthesis!

What is the photosynthesis and respiration cycle?
Photosynthesis makes the glucose that is used in cellular respiration to make ATP. The glucose is then turned back into carbon dioxide, which is used in photosynthesis. While water is broken down to form oxygen during photosynthesis, in cellular respiration oxygen is combined with hydrogen to form water.
How do plants photosynthesize and respire?
Plants respire all the time because their cells need energy to stay alive, but plants can only photosynthesise when they are in the light.
